Address
VdPvbmstH5aNZh1tb7EJEgUF4jPQA1zLYR
2.01124666 VTC3.60 TWD
Confirmed | |
Total Received | 2.01124666 VTC3.60 TWD |
Total Sent | 0 VTC0.00 TWD |
Final Balance | 2.01124666 VTC3.60 TWD |
No. Transactions | 1 |
Transactions
mined 2335 days 21 hours ago
VheEXLecFiZtjfBw53RCk84d1F7WY4otYH8.53110949 VTC246.22 TWD15.27 TWD
VeB9uHy7hefWEjHVC4kfDM7XAYvgFYwvcd6.51961908 VTC188.16 TWD11.67 TWD→
VdPvbmstH5aNZh1tb7EJEgUF4jPQA1zLYR2.01124666 VTC58.05 TWD3.60 TWD×